Plant Based Mailer Bags Manufacturer Basics: What Buyers Miss

A plant based mailer bags manufacturer is not selling a softer sounding word for plastic. The bag still has to do the plain, unglamorous work of protecting a product, resisting punctures, staying sealed, and arriving in one piece after a rough trip through a parcel network. Buyers often start with the environmental story and only ask about transit performance after the first damaged shipment lands on the receiving dock. That order of operations creates trouble, and it is usually avoidable.
Three terms get mixed up constantly: bio-based, compostable, and renewable feedstock. Bio-based content means part of the material comes from plant-derived sources. Compostable means the finished bag has met a defined standard under controlled conditions. Renewable feedstock means the carbon source can be replenished, but that alone says nothing about how the bag behaves in a fulfillment center or what happens after disposal. A serious plant based mailer bags manufacturer should explain those differences in plain language instead of hiding behind polished marketing copy.
Most buyers use these Mailers for Apparel, accessories, subscription kits, soft goods, and retail fulfillment. That is not an accident. Those categories usually need a clean branded appearance, moderate tear resistance, and a package that feels less wasteful than a standard poly mailer. If you are shipping folded tees or lightweight soft goods, a plant based mailer bags manufacturer can often give you a strong blend of presentation and protection. Heavy items, sharp corners, and rigid boxes change the equation quickly.
The tradeoff is straightforward, even if the sourcing process is not. Stronger environmental claims usually call for tighter material control, better testing, more documentation, and in some cases higher minimums than commodity mailers. A plant based mailer bags manufacturer may ask more questions about product weight, transit distance, closure method, and print coverage. That is not unnecessary friction. It is how a supplier avoids sending you a bag that splits at the seam after the first hard drop.
From a packaging buyer’s point of view, the decision breaks into three practical checks:
- Packaging: Will the bag seal, print, and protect the product?
- Logistics: Will it hold up in sorting, stacking, and rough handling?
- Compliance: Can the claim on the bag be backed by the material and testing?
If a plant based mailer bags manufacturer cannot answer those three questions clearly, keep looking. Pretty language does not rescue a weak bag.

How a Plant Based Mailer Bags Manufacturer Makes the Bags
A plant based mailer bags manufacturer usually starts with the resin system, and that choice shapes nearly everything that follows. Common constructions include starch-based blends, PLA-based systems, PBAT-based blends, and hybrid mixes that may include recycled content in some versions. Each one behaves differently. Some feel stiffer, some feel softer, some print more cleanly, and some handle heat or cold better. There is no miracle material waiting at the end of the spec sheet. There are only tradeoffs, then more tradeoffs.
The production flow sounds simple on paper, though the details matter a great deal. Resin is selected, compounded, and turned into film through extrusion or a similar process. That film is then printed, slit to width, sealed into bag format, and inspected before packing. A plant based mailer bags manufacturer that controls those steps carefully can keep color consistent and seals strong from one run to the next. A plant that cuts corners can make even decent resin look sloppy.
Thickness and structure matter more than the marketing headline. A thinner bag made with the wrong blend can fail faster than a slightly thicker bag that was engineered with the end use in mind. A plant based mailer bags manufacturer should be able to tell you the micron or mil range, the recommended weight load, and the normal envelope of use. If the answer is just "eco-friendly and durable," that is too vague to use. Ask for numbers. Spec sheets exist for a reason.
Printing is another place where buyers get caught off guard. One-color logos, multi-color artwork, matte or glossy finishes, and full-coverage branding are all possible, but ink choice matters. Some inks and adhesives behave well on a standard mailer and become a problem on a compostable structure. If compostability is part of the claim, the plant based mailer bags manufacturer needs to keep the whole stack aligned: film, ink, sealant, and any adhesive labels that go on the finished bag.
Testing should happen before launch, not after the campaign goes live. A capable plant based mailer bags manufacturer will be familiar with:
- Seal integrity checks for opening resistance and edge failure
- Puncture resistance for corners, zippers, buttons, and sharp folds
- Drop testing to simulate real parcel abuse
- Temperature exposure because heat and cold can change film behavior
- Print rub testing so logos do not smear in transit
If you want a shipping benchmark, transit tests based on ISTA standards are a solid place to begin. That does not guarantee perfection, but it gives you a real method instead of guesswork. And if a supplier cannot discuss test methods without getting vague, that is a signal worth paying attention to.
Plant Based Mailer Bags Manufacturer Cost, MOQ, and Quote Drivers
Pricing from a plant based mailer bags manufacturer usually comes down to six things: material blend, size, thickness, print coverage, finish, and volume. Those are the levers. Everything else is noise. If you want a useful quote, do not ask for "best price." Ask for a price tied to a real spec. Otherwise you are comparing apples to confused compost.
MOQ is often the first surprise in a custom order. A plant based mailer bags manufacturer may quote better unit pricing at 5,000, 10,000, or 25,000 pieces, yet the first order can still feel expensive because setup costs, plates, tooling, and proofing are built in. A small first run can make sense for a launch, though it rarely gives you the best economics per unit. That is normal, not a trick.
One split matters more than most buyers realize: quoted unit cost versus landed cost. A low factory price can disappear fast once freight, duties, repacking, damage, and replacement shipments enter the picture. A good plant based mailer bags manufacturer will help you look at the total landed number instead of pretending the factory quote is the whole story. I have seen teams save a few cents on paper and then spend far more fixing broken orders after the fact.
The table below gives a practical way to think about common buying paths. Exact pricing shifts with size, print count, and material stack, but these ranges are close enough for planning.
| Option | Typical MOQ | Unit Cost Range | Best For | Tradeoff |
|---|---|---|---|---|
| Plain stock plant-based mailers | 1,000-5,000 | $0.18-$0.32 | Testing, smaller brands, fast replenishment | Less brand impact, limited size options |
| Custom-printed plant-based mailers | 5,000-10,000 | $0.24-$0.48 | Branded ecommerce, subscription kits, retail fulfillment | Setup cost and longer approval cycle |
| Specialty compostable or certified structure | 10,000+ | $0.32-$0.65 | Brands with formal sustainability claims | Tighter spec control, more documentation |
| Heavy-duty custom format | 10,000+ | $0.35-$0.75 | Heavier soft goods, multi-item kits, tougher transit lanes | Higher material cost, may need more testing |
Time affects price too. A rushed order can bring surcharges for materials, scheduling, or expedited freight. A plant based mailer bags manufacturer can usually price planned replenishment more favorably because the production line can be scheduled without panic. Planning ahead helps the factory, and it helps your warehouse even more.
If you are collecting bids, ask for tiered pricing at 1,000, 5,000, 10,000, and 25,000 pieces. That shows where the cost curve changes and where the savings begin to flatten out. A plant based mailer bags manufacturer that cannot provide tiered pricing is either disorganized or not set up for practical buying.
Process, Timeline, and Lead Time for Custom Orders
The process with a plant based mailer bags manufacturer is usually clear enough: discovery call, spec confirmation, sample or proof approval, artwork review, production, quality check, and shipping. Trouble starts when a brand assumes the whole path can happen in a week. That rarely works, especially if the order includes a custom size, custom print, or compostable claims that need supporting documentation.
A realistic timeline for a custom run often looks like this: 2-5 business days for spec alignment, 3-7 days for artwork and proofing, 5-15 business days for production depending on complexity, and freight time on top. Some orders move faster. Others move slower. A plant based mailer bags manufacturer is only one part of the clock. Artwork changes and approval delays often eat more time than the press or the sealing line.
Material availability can stretch the schedule as well. If a specific blend or film thickness is in short supply, lead time extends. That becomes more likely when a buyer wants a very specific compostable or bio-based structure. A plant based mailer bags manufacturer may have a workable alternate, yet strict claim language or rigid print specs can rule it out. Ask early, while you still have room to adjust.
One practical rule saves a lot of pain: build buffer time before launch. Packaging delays are annoying in theory and brutal in fulfillment. If you plan a product drop for the first of the month, do not approve mailer artwork on the last business day of the previous month. That sounds obvious, and yet it happens all the time.
Ask the plant based mailer bags manufacturer for milestone dates instead of a vague lead time. You want to know:
- When sample approval closes
- When production starts
- When inspection is completed
- When freight leaves the plant
- When the shipment should hit your dock
A schedule like that gives you something real to manage. It also makes supplier comparison easier, because one quote with "10-12 days" and another with "3-4 weeks" may not be talking about the same process at all.
How to Vet a Plant Based Mailer Bags Manufacturer
Vetting a plant based mailer bags manufacturer starts with one question: can they explain the material claim without turning the answer into fog? If the response is packed with buzzwords, move on. A real supplier should tell you what the bag is made from, what the claim means, which test supports it, and what disposal path the claim actually covers.
Documentation matters. Ask for a spec sheet, a technical data sheet, and any third-party certifications or test reports that support compostable, bio-based, or recyclable claims. A plant based mailer bags manufacturer that takes compliance seriously will usually have something more concrete than "trust us." If compostable language is on the table, look for standards or test methods that make the claim defensible rather than decorative. In many cases, that means asking whether the finished bag was evaluated under a recognized standard, not just the raw resin.
For disposal and composting references, the EPA composting guidance is a useful starting point. It will not make a product compostable by itself, but it does help clarify the difference between waste diversion, municipal composting, and the backyard assumptions people often bring into packaging conversations. That distinction matters more than most marketing decks admit.
Sample quality tells you a lot. Check the seal, the print alignment, the odor, the surface finish, and how the bag behaves when overfilled or folded. A plant based mailer bags manufacturer should be able to send samples that match the quoted thickness and size. If the sample feels flimsy, has crooked seals, or smells off enough to worry your packing team, take that seriously. Those are not tiny cosmetic flaws. They are warning signs.
Supply chain transparency matters too. A trustworthy plant based mailer bags manufacturer can explain where the resin comes from, where the bags are made, and whether lot traceability exists. That becomes valuable when you need repeatability across batches or when a customer asks for proof after a claim review. A supplier with no traceability is a supplier with a short memory, and that is a weak place to start.
Good questions to ask:
- What exact material system is used?
- Which certification or test backs the claim?
- What is the recommended product weight range?
- Can you keep color consistent across reorders?
- Can you support a repeat order without changing the structure?
That is the difference between buying a bag and buying a program. A plant based mailer bags manufacturer should feel like a packaging partner, not a mystery box with a logo on it.
Common Mistakes When Choosing Plant Based Mailer Bags
The biggest mistake is assuming every plant-based bag is compostable. It is not. The second biggest mistake is assuming compostable means backyard-friendly. That is not true either. A plant based mailer bags manufacturer should be able to explain whether the product needs industrial composting, and under which conditions the claim is valid. If nobody can explain the end-of-life path, the sustainability story is kinda doing costume work.
Another mistake is buying on price alone. The lowest quote often comes with weaker seals, more inconsistent print, and higher damage rates in transit. If you ship 10,000 mailers and even a small percentage split in the field, the replacement cost can erase the savings quickly. A plant based mailer bags manufacturer with tighter material control may cost more at the start, but that extra penny or two can be cheaper than a wave of reships and customer complaints.
Testing with the actual product is non-negotiable. A mailer that works for a folded tee may fail with a boxed cosmetic set, a rigid accessory, or a product with sharp corners. A plant based mailer bags manufacturer can give you a good estimate, but your real SKU still needs to be packed, sealed, dropped, flexed, and overfilled. Shipping is not a lab fantasy.
Climate and storage conditions get ignored more than they should. Heat, humidity, and long warehouse stacking can change how some materials perform. If your facility runs hot in summer or if mailers sit in a trailer for days, ask the plant based mailer bags manufacturer how the structure behaves under those conditions. A bag that looks fine on a sample table may act differently after three weeks in a warm stockroom.
Compliance mistakes are worse because they travel farther. One vague line on artwork can trigger questions from customers, marketplaces, or sustainability teams. A plant based mailer bags manufacturer should review claim language before printing. If they do not, liability gets pushed into the artwork file. That is not smart buying.
- Do not mix up plant-based and compostable.
- Do not skip real product testing.
- Do not ignore transit abuse.
- Do not assume the cheapest unit price is the best deal.
- Do not print claims you cannot support.
Expert Tips for Working With a Plant Based Mailer Bags Manufacturer
Start with the real shipping profile. A plant based mailer bags manufacturer can only spec a useful bag if you give them the actual product weight, dimensions, transit distance, and damage history. A shipment of 8-ounce apparel in Zone 2 is not the same as a shipment of 2-pound bundled kits in Zone 7. Treating them as the same package creates problems later.
Ask for samples in the exact size and thickness you plan to buy, not a close enough version. Run those samples through pack-out, sealing, drop tests, and handling by the people who actually touch them every day. The packing team will catch things a sales sheet never mentions. A plant based mailer bags manufacturer that resists that kind of testing is probably more interested in winning the order than keeping you out of trouble.
Request a quote that splits out unit price, setup cost, freight, and any certification or tooling charge. That keeps comparisons clean. A plant based mailer bags manufacturer can look inexpensive until you add plates, custom tooling, or an upgrade to a certified compostable structure. Once every line is visible, you can make a sane decision instead of a guess dressed up as a strategy.
Keep a fallback plan for busy seasons. If you know Q4 or a launch window will be tight, ask for a second approved size or a backup stock option. A plant based mailer bags manufacturer can help, but they cannot rescue a timeline they were never warned about. One approved fallback can save a launch.
If you want fewer surprises, ask for these four things in one package:
- Spec sheet with thickness, size, and seal details
- Sample pack in your exact use case
- Landed cost quote with freight and setup separated
- Timeline tied to your launch date
That gives you a proper buying grid. It also makes the plant based mailer bags manufacturer’s job easier, which usually means fewer mistakes and fewer back-and-forth emails. Clear specs do more than any clever procurement language ever could.

What should I ask a plant based mailer bags manufacturer before ordering?
Ask what the bag is actually made from and whether the claim is bio-based, compostable, or both. Request a spec sheet with thickness, size range, seal type, and print options. Confirm MOQ, Lead Time, sample availability, and whether the plant based mailer bags manufacturer can quote landed cost instead of only factory price.
Are plant based mailer bags manufacturer products really compostable?
Not always. "Plant based" only tells you part of the material story. Look for third-party certification or test data that matches the disposal claim, and check whether the bag needs industrial composting rather than backyard composting. A plant based mailer bags manufacturer should be able to explain that plainly, without hiding behind vague terms.
How much does a plant based mailer bags manufacturer usually charge?
Pricing depends on size, thickness, print coverage, and order quantity. Custom bags often carry setup costs and higher first-order pricing than stock options. The smartest comparison is landed cost per usable mailer, not just the quoted unit price from the plant based mailer bags manufacturer.
What is a normal lead time for custom plant based mailers?
Simple stock orders move faster than custom printed or custom-sized mailers. Artwork approval and sample sign-off often add days or weeks if the process is not tight. Ask the plant based mailer bags manufacturer for a milestone schedule so you know when production starts and when freight ships.
How do I test if plant based mailer bags fit my products?
Pack the actual product, not a dummy item, and test the full seal and closure. Run drop, flex, and overfill checks to see where failure starts. Compare the results against your current mailer so you know whether the switch is an upgrade or just a prettier problem.
